About The Position

The University of Montana Foundation seeks an experienced, relationship-driven fundraising professional to serve as Director of Development for the College of Health and College of Science. This is a frontline major gift fundraising position focused on building relationships with alumni and donors and inspiring philanthropic gifts to enhance education, scientific discovery, and health innovation. The College of Health advances health and well-being through education, research, and service, preparing future healthcare leaders while addressing complex health challenges facing communities across Montana and beyond. The College of Science is home to outstanding faculty whose work expands knowledge, drives discovery, and leverages Montana’s diverse landscapes for hands-on experiential learning. Together, these colleges offer donors opportunities to invest in transformative research, student success, and initiatives that improve lives and strengthen our communities. Working closely with the deans and other academic partners, the Director will identify, cultivate, solicit, and steward donors capable of making significant philanthropic investments. The successful candidate will thrive in a dynamic and intellectually engaging environment, translating complex research, educational, and health initiatives into compelling opportunities for donor impact. This role is ideal for someone who enjoys helping donors connect their passions with opportunities that create lasting change. Success requires initiative, curiosity, strategic thinking, and the ability to navigate a complex university environment while advancing multiple priorities and relationships simultaneously.

Responsibilities

  • Manage a portfolio of major gift prospects and donors, developing individualized strategies to cultivate, solicit, and steward philanthropic investments.
  • Conduct a high volume of meaningful donor visits and engagement activities, building strong relationships that lead to transformational donations.
  • Maintain a robust fundraising pipeline and consistently achieve performance metrics related to meetings, proposals, solicitations, and dollars raised.
  • Partner with the deans, faculty, and other campus partners to develop compelling funding opportunities and align donor interests with institutional priorities.
  • Collaborate with Foundation colleagues across Development, Prospect Research, Stewardship, Marketing and Communications, and Gift Administration to maximize donor engagement and fundraising success.
